Bunto (en. Bump)
/ˈbʌnton/
Meaning & Definition
EnglishTagalog
noun
A lumpy portion of the ground or something else built or lumped that forms a lump.
There is a large bun next to the road.
Mayroong malaking bunto sa tabi ng kalsada.
The increase or deterioration of a surface.
Due to the huge bunto, the vehicles had difficulty passing by.
Dahil sa malaking bunto, nahirapan ang mga sasakyan na dumaan.
Displays an uneven surface or form.
The land is derived from the rains.
Ang bunto ng lupa ay nagmula sa mga pag-ulan.
